site.btaTourism Minister, Kyustendil Mayor Discuss Regional Tourism


Tourism Minister Miroslav Borshosh and Kyustendil Mayor Ognyan Atanasov discussed tourism development trends and challenges in the region, the Ministry said Monday. The discussion focused on launching new initiatives to promote the area’s diverse tourism potential.
Special attention was given to Kyustendil’s (Southwest Bulgaria) strengths in climatotherapy, balneology, and spa tourism, as the resort boasts 40 mineral springs with healing waters dating back 2,500 years, suitable for prevention and treatment of various chronic conditions.
The Minister emphasized that through coordinated efforts and enhanced promotion, the Municipality’s potential could be more effectively presented as a year-round destination for cultural, festival, balneological, spa, and climatotherapy tourism.
Borshosh assured that the Ministry will continue working in close cooperation with local authorities and businesses to support tourism promotion and development across Bulgaria’s regions, ensuring sustainable growth and full use of each municipality’s potential.
